Bhakri is a popular Indian unleavened flatbread native to the Indian state of Maharashtra, although it is commonly found throughout Gujarat, Goa, and Rajasthan. It can be made with jowar, ragi, sorghum, wheat, or rice flour, all of them high in di... READ MORE

Thalipeeth is a pancake-like bread belonging to the Maharashtrian cuisine of India. The batter is prepared with a base of Bhajani multi-grain flour, while cumin, chilies, coriander, turmeric, and onions are also added to the mix, making the dish s... READ MORE
